NGINX App Protect is ranked 20th in Container Security with 19 reviews while Singularity Cloud Security by SentinelOne is ranked 6th in Container Security with 67 reviews. NGINX App Protect is rated 8.2, while Singularity Cloud Security by SentinelOne is rated 8.6. The top reviewer of NGINX App Protect writes "Capable of complete automation but is costly ".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Singularity Cloud Security by SentinelOne writes "Provides excellent workload telemetry, hunting capabilities, and deep visibility ". NGINX App Protect is most compared with AWS WAF, Microsoft Azure Application Gateway, F5 Advanced WAF, Fortinet FortiWeb and Cloudflare Web Application Firewall, whereas Singularity Cloud Security by SentinelOne is most compared with Prisma Cloud by Palo Alto Networks, Wiz, Orca Security, AWS GuardDuty and Qualys VMDR.
